Vintage Anchor Hocking Fire-King Wheat 1 1/2 Qt. casserole dish and lid (#467), 10 1/2" from handle to handle, 7" … Read more Vintage Anchor Hocking Fire-King Wheat 1 1/2 Qt. casserole dish and lid (#467), 10 1/2" from handle to handle, 7" wide, 3" high, has minor scratches and a small chip in one handle, otherwise very good condition. Made in the USA in the 1960s. See less
